When Does High Potential Return With New Episodes?
High Potential returns Tuesday, January 6, 2026, with an all-new episode (Season 2, Episode 8) on ABC. The season premieres of The Rookie and Will Trent will also debut on January 6.
- 8:00 p.m. ET: Will Trent Season 4 Premiere
- 9:00 p.m. ET: High Potential Season 2, Episode 8
- 10:00 p.m. ET: The Rookie Season 8 Premiere
All three shows will be available for next-day streaming (January 7) on Hulu and Disney+.
How To Watch High Potential Season 2 Online:
Season 2 episodes of High Potential are now streaming on ABC.com, Hulu, and Disney+.
